WebLinear Systems. A linear equation is one which contains only scalar multiples of its variables and constants. For example: a 1 X 1 + a 2 X 2 + a 3 X 3 = c. is a linear equation with three variables. WebA system of linear equations has one solution when the graphs intersect at a point. No solution. A system of linear equations has no solution when the graphs are parallel. Infinite solutions. A system of linear equations has infinite solutions when the graphs are the …
